Transaction 68fe11158bc668483169c7f0614045b3e59bdb1ac5696e8fd42b162e54314da7

1 Input
2 Outputs
  • 68fe11158bc668483169c7f0614045b3e59bdb1ac5696e8fd42b162e54314da7:0
  • value  3372763
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 68fe11158bc668483169c7f0614045b3e59bdb1ac5696e8fd42b162e54314da7:1
  • value  1610780061
    address  37Gu3sqcw6bQtA1qGg6xmEnE1RT2TFWuXV